Choosing the Right Helmet for a Quarterback

Playing quarterback requires a tough helmet. You need protection, comfort, and a clear view of the field. Choosing the right one is important for your safety and performance. This guide will help you find the perfect fit.

Key Features to Look For

  • Superior Impact Protection: Look for helmets with high ratings from independent testing labs. These tests measure how well the helmet absorbs impact. A high rating means better protection from concussions and other injuries.
  • Comfortable Fit: A helmet that fits well is crucial. An ill-fitting helmet can be uncomfortable and even dangerous. It should feel snug but not too tight.
  • Excellent Visibility: Quarterbacks need a clear view of the field. Choose a helmet with a facemask that doesn’t obstruct your vision. Some helmets offer wider facemasks for improved peripheral vision.
  • Lightweight Design: A lighter helmet can help reduce fatigue, especially during long games. Look for helmets that use advanced materials to achieve both lightness and protection.
  • Proper Ventilation: Keeping your head cool and dry is important. Look for helmets with good ventilation to prevent overheating.
  • Adjustable Straps and Padding: These features let you customize the fit to your head shape. This ensures a secure and comfortable fit every time.

Important Materials

Helmet materials greatly impact protection and durability. High-quality helmets often use a combination of materials.

  • Hard Outer Shell: This is usually made of polycarbonate or ABS plastic. It’s the first line of defense against impacts.
  • Impact-Absorbing Liner: This liner is usually made of expanded polystyrene (EPS) foam. It’s designed to absorb the force of impacts, protecting your head.
  • Moisture-Wicking Padding: This helps keep your head cool and dry, improving comfort and reducing odor.

Factors Affecting Helmet Quality

Several factors influence a helmet’s quality and longevity.

  • Helmet Certification: Look for helmets certified by organizations like the NOCSAE (National Operating Committee on Standards for Athletic Equipment). This ensures the helmet meets safety standards.
  • Manufacturing Quality: A well-made helmet will have strong seams, durable materials, and a precise fit. Poorly made helmets might have loose parts or weak spots.
  • Proper Maintenance: Regular cleaning and inspection will extend the life of your helmet. Check for any damage before each game.
  • Impact History: Helmets that have experienced significant impacts should be replaced. Even if there’s no visible damage, the internal structure might be compromised.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

  1. Q: How often should I replace my helmet? A: Helmets should be replaced every 2-3 years, or immediately after a significant impact, regardless of visible damage.
  2. Q: What is NOCSAE certification? A: NOCSAE certification means the helmet meets specific safety standards for impact protection.
  3. Q: How do I know if my helmet fits properly? A: A properly fitting helmet should feel snug but not tight. You should be able to comfortably fit two fingers between your eyebrows and the helmet’s brow pad.
  4. Q: Can I customize my helmet? A: Many helmets allow for customization with decals or different facemasks.
  5. Q: What’s the difference between a youth and adult helmet? A: Youth helmets are smaller and designed for the smaller heads and bodies of younger players. They also often have different padding and materials.
  6. Q: How do I clean my helmet? A: Use a mild detergent and water to clean the outer shell and padding. Allow it to air dry completely.
  7. Q: What is the role of the facemask? A: The facemask protects your face and eyes from impacts.
  8. Q: Are all helmets created equal? A: No, helmets vary significantly in terms of protection, comfort, features, and price.
  9. Q: Should I buy a used helmet? A: It’s generally not recommended to buy a used helmet, as you can’t know its impact history.
  10. Q: Where can I find independent helmet ratings? A: Several organizations, such as Virginia Tech, conduct independent testing and publish helmet ratings.
